Transaction 923db5edb79f90ab3079cf60def208964d646acd95dbeddcac69ec9d75885467
1 Input
2 Outputs
- 923db5edb79f90ab3079cf60def208964d646acd95dbeddcac69ec9d75885467:0
- 923db5edb79f90ab3079cf60def208964d646acd95dbeddcac69ec9d75885467:1
value 45756367
address n4opHXMC9sqMYLhudi2wm775zfU2Qcfw7o
value 45756367
address n4oorFWXgztMNepKCPRMDL5zPUfCgbK3ZP